Yes, in the top directory of the gcc 3.2 source tree, I:
mkdir gcc-3.0-sparc-32bit-obj
cd gcc-3.0-sparc-32bit-obj
../configure --prefix=/usr/local \
--enable-languages=c,c++,java \
--disable-nls \
--host=sparc-sun-solaris2.8
make
...

Thank you for your bug report.
Did you configure and build GCC in a seperate directory
from the sources, as strongly recommended by the
installation instructions?
In-source building is supposed to work, but we continue
to get bugs about it.
